LyX Developers, The MCNP code recently released a total refresh of its theory and user manual in support of the upcoming version 6.3 release, which has been converted to be wholly reliant on LyX. The manual is available at the top of https://mcnp.lanl.gov/manual.html with older versions below it available for comparison.
This manual is maintained by a cross-platform team whose members have varying degrees of comfort with LaTeX, making its use challenging for some, so LyX provides an excellent balance of accessibility and capability. While I don't challenge you to read this 1,078-page document, I do encourage you to read section 2.1.1, which describes the history of Monte Carlo particle transport generally and the MCNP code specifically. I hope this section is of interest from historical and technical standpoints. Note that the MCNP code was first released in the late 1970s and is one of the most recognized codes in its field with well over 10,000 worldwide users.
